Once you are registered, you will take your car through tech inspection. For most of us, driving 40 year old BMW's, we're going to be subject to a closer look than a new GT3, but my '02 has always passed. Important things to make sure of on your car: Please be sure your battery is tied down securely, make sure you have no wires laying on anything hot in your engine bay, no puddles of oil in your engine bay, no major fluid leaks, make sure your suspension is firm. They will check your ball joints and tie rods for play, and before inspection you will have to have everything loose out of your car and trunk including floor mats, stuff in the console, backseat, trunk, etc. A more inclusive list, along with other general info can be found at their website: www.Noraracing.net

once we pass tech inspection, we'll start walking the course, getting to know all the sections. There will be a mandatory rookie walk for you beginners at around 9:30, a driver's meeting at 10, and the autocross will start at 10:30. Things to think about bringing for the autocross: A helmet if you own one (check the nora website for their required specs) If you DON'T own a helmet, they have loaner helmets to share. fold up chairs, some sunscreen as it can get pretty hot when it's your turn to work out on the course, and plenty of water.
